Team,

The Relayglass cut-over completed Saturday. One issue surfaced: the websocket reconnect loop in the Pondmark client retried with zero backoff after the load balancer swap, briefly doubling connection volume. We patched the reconnect handler to use jittered exponential backoff and verified stability over six hours. Future maintainers should note the backoff ceiling is deliberately low to keep dashboards fresh. For reference, the production service now runs with the following configuration values.

config for tagaf-bawif:
[norok]
host = norok.ordinworks.local
user = norok_svc
database = norok_prod

## Deployment

Plugin authors: the Quillstone renderer caches compiled templates per worker. Heavy plugins that register custom filters should keep filter setup out of the render path, or throughput drops sharply. Deploy behind the Marrowgate proxy with at least four workers. Benchmark with the bundled harness before publishing; anything under 2k renders/sec gets flagged at review. The renderer reads its tuning from the configuration below.

service settings:
[fendor]
port = 5672
team = istix
host = fendor.orvexsoft.example
region = north-1
access_code = ac_3bd339
timeout_ms = 3000

The cutoff is evaluated by the Ovenmind service using each storefront's configured timezone, not the customer's. If a customer reports an order rejected before 14:00, first confirm the storefront timezone setting, then check Ovenmind's clock-sync status. Never override a cutoff manually without manager approval in the ticket — overrides bypass capacity planning. The complete cutoff decision flowchart and override policy live on the internal page below.

wiki page, hawep-fajop: https://jira.tolvaqsys.internal/projects/projects/pages/pages